Dear Humans,

“You get what you get and you don’t throw a fit.” That phrase has probably been around for a long time, but I first heard it when I was working in a school. One kid said it to another kid who had his heart set on a grape ice pop but got lime. And I thought, “Wow! That’s some wisdom right there!” 

Because most of what we get in life–like that lime ice pop–is a gift. And gifts are different from rewards or exchanges because gifts have nothing at all to do with what we deserve. Gifts are given freely out of kindness, and that’s how they should be received.

And the great thing about gifts is that the world is full of them. They’re everywhere, if we keep our curious eyes and grateful hands open and our complaining mouths closed.
